DEPARTMENT:  Development Services

 

SUBJECT:

SEP-HCP Application 18-007 -SAWS CWIP-Bitters, Maltsberger, Pipeline Segment 5-3 and PRV’s 2-3

 

LOCATION:

This project is located within central and northern San Antonio; within the city limits.  The SAWS CWIP-Bitters, Maltsberger, Pipeline Segment 5-3 and PRV’s 2-3 project comprises several properties in the vicinity of West Avenue and W. Bitters Road, as well as along the Jones Maltsberger corridor from just north of Northern Boulevard southward to just south of Sunset Avenue in San Antonio, Bexar County, Texas.

 

BACKGROUND INFORMATION:

Council District:                     1 and 9

Owner:                                                               San Antonio Water System

Consultant:                                          SWCA

Acreage:                                          15.1455 acres

 

The project includes construction of improvements at several locations.  The Bitters Pump Station will receive a new water storage tank, new 30 million gallon per day pump station, new yard piping and control valves, all to occur on SAWS owned property.  The Maltsberger Pump Station will receive a full electrical and water storage tank rehabilitation along with new yard piping and control valve, all to occur on SAWS owned property as well.  Two new pressure reducing valves (PRVs) will be constructed on yet to be obtained utility easements.  Additionally, a new water distribution pipeline, Segment 5-3, is to be constructed.  Much of the pipeline will be installed by trenching within previously developed and/or paved areas.  The total project area is 15.1455 acres.  The Applicant has requested to participate in the SEP-HCP to mitigate impacts to the SEP-HCP Covered Species from construction activities.  The draft mitigation determination detailing the project is attached and a summary of the mitigation needs is included below. 

 

No acres of golden-cheeked warbler (GCW) habitat occur within the project area or within 300 feet of the proposed project route.  The SAWS CWIP-Bitters, Maltsberger, Pipeline Segment 5-3 and PRV’s 2-3 will require a total of 0 GCW conservation credits (direct impacts at 2 credits:1 acre mitigation ratio = 0 conservation credits and indirect impacts at 0.5 credits:1 acre mitigation ration = 0 conservation credits). 

 

The SAWS CWIP-Bitters, Maltsberger, Pipeline Segment 5-3 and PRV’s 2-3 does not have any black-capped vireo (BCV) habitat and will not require any BCV conservation credits. 

 

The SAWS CWIP-Bitters, Maltsberger, Pipeline Segment 5-3 and PRV’s 2-3 Project is located over Karst Zone 3 and Karst Zone 5 and totals 15.1455 acres (7.6 acres within Karst Zone 3 and the remaining acreage within Karst Zone 5).  The project is not located within any Critical Habitat Units nor is it within 750-ft of any occupied features.

 

 

Participation in the SEP-HCP for this application will require the following:

                     Karst Zone 3 participation fee of $7,600.00

                     Plan Administration Fee of $760.00

 

RECOMMENDATION:

Staff recommends approval of application SEP-18-007 SAWS CWIP-Bitters, Maltsberger, Pipeline Segment 5-3 and PRV’s 2-3 project and issuance of the mitigation determination to the Applicant.
